Titcombe College Egbe

Titcombe College is a secondary school in Egbe, Kogi State, Nigeria.

[1] Founded by missionaries of the Sudan Interior Mission in 1951, the school has produced notable Nigerians including the former Chief of Naval Staff, Vice Admiral Samuel Afolayan [2] and the late Professor Pius Adesamni.
